Gombal, what does it mean?

Gombal.

Literally, gombal is a sheet of fabric, used as a mop (rag)
Usually we use old fabric to mop, from old cloth or anykind of unused & old fabric...(that's what we call "gombal" or "kain gombal" (or rag in English) ).

But then the meaning is extended.

Kata2 mu gombal! = Your words are like 'rubbish'.
(It's nothing, just a lie).
In the past, youngsters liked to flatter girls, by giving sweet words..but those words were actually lies..or kind of exaggeration. So the girls would say "Semua itu gombal (those are rubbish)!!"

Btw, the girls knew they were just rubbish, but they liked it anyway, right? Hehehe

So then, the meaning is extended again..
Because the girls liked it, they said to the boys..
"gombali aku dong.." (Flatter me please..).

Here, the word 'gombal" becomes "flattery".

Joko menggombali Susi = Joko flattered Susi.
(menggombali = flatter)
Susi digombali joko= Susi was flattered by Susi.
(digombali = be flattered)

Andre jago membuat gombalan = Andre is good
in making a flattery words. (gombalan = flattery)

Andre jago menggombal = Andre is good in
doing flattery. (menggombal = do flattery)

Romeo: Rasanya sakit tidak? (Did you feel hurt?)

Juliet: Sakit? Aku? Kenapa? (Hurt? Me? Why?

Romeo: Karena kamu sangat cantik..kamu malaikat kan? Sakit kah saat jatuh dari langit?
(because you are so beautiful..you are an angel, right? Didn't you feel hurt when you fell from
heaven?)

Juliet: gombaaaaall!!! (rubbish!!!)
